What transmission are you going to use? the aerostar clutch line won't work with the ranger m5od or TK5. The 4.0L aerostar was never offered with a manual, but it is actually pretty easy to put one in. I've done 3 to date. Get an ecm for a ranger or explorer of the same year. If you are using the ranger m5od you will need a longer drive shaft, I used one from a lincoln mark 8. It has 1330 U joints and all the vans I have owned have 1310 so find a tail shaft from a C4 or a T5.
